
Haarlem shuffle
Haarlem Shuffle is a crisp and distinctly hoppy IPA from Jopen Bier, the Netherlands' largest independent craft brewery. Founded in 1994 to mark Haarlem's 750th anniversary, Jopen set out to rediscover historic beer recipes while embracing new flavours and creative brewing possibilities.
Haarlem Shuffle delivers an enjoyable blend of citrus and resinous character. The nose shows fresh citrus notes, while the palate remains hoppy and bright with citrus undertones. The finish turns drier and more savoury, with resinous qualities that reinforce the IPA's assertive hop identity.
At 6% ABV, this is an accessible IPA that balances fresh citrus aromatics with the clean, bitter finish that defines the style.
